AMG Completes Strategic Sale of Peppertree Capital Management

Strategic Transition of Peppertree Capital Management
Marks Successful Culmination of AMG Partnership
WEST PALM BEACH, Fla. – Recently announced, AMG has executed an agreement to divest its equity interest in Peppertree Capital Management, Inc. This move aligns with TPG Inc.'s acquisition of Peppertree, marking a new chapter for both firms.
Peppertree, a prominent digital infrastructure investment firm specializing in wireless communications towers, was co-founded in 2004 by Ryan Lepene and Howard Mandel. Under AMG's guidance, Peppertree successfully expanded its reach and strengthened its business model, leveraging AMG’s expertise in capital formation and strategic guidance.
“Partnering with Ryan, Howard, and the Peppertree team has been a fulfilling journey. We are proud of our collaboration, which has fostered substantial growth for Peppertree,” shared Jay C. Horgen, President and Chief Executive Officer of AMG. “This partnership has proven to be beneficial for all parties involved, and we wish Peppertree continued success in its future endeavors.”
The sentiment was echoed by the Peppertree co-Presidents, who acknowledged the value of their partnership with AMG. “AMG’s collaborative approach has been instrumental in our business achievements. Their support in navigating towards this strategic sale has been invaluable to our clients and stakeholders,” said Lepene and Mandel.
According to the terms of the agreement, AMG anticipates receiving approximately $240 million in total consideration. This figure reflects both cash and shares, bolstering AMG’s position in the financial market.
The finalization of this transaction is expected to occur in the upcoming months, subject to the usual closing conditions. About AMG
AMG (NYSE: AMG) stands as a strategic partner to numerous leading independent investment management firms. Their primary focus is on fostering long-term value through investments in quality partner-owned firms. They utilize a time-tested partnership approach, ensuring resources are channeled into sectors promising growth and returns.
Wielding significant influence in the market, AMG is particularly known for amplifying its affiliates' existing strengths while promoting their independence and entrepreneurial spirit. As of the end of the previous calendar year, AMG reported total assets under management approaching $708 billion, diversified across various private market investments and liquid alternatives.
